Royal Air Maroc About

Royal Air Maroc: Royal Air Maroc is the national airline of Morocco, established in 1957, and is located near Mohammed V International Airport in Casablanca. The airline's main hub is Casablanca Mohammed V, with secondary hubs in cities such as Marrakech, Rabat, Fez, and Tangier. Royal Air Maroc positions itself as one of the leading airlines on the African continent, primarily operating connecting flights between Europe, Africa, and America. As a full-service airline, it offers its passengers benefits such as complimentary refreshments, baggage allowance, and the Safar Flyer frequent flyer program. Fleet: The airline's fleet consists of narrow and wide-body aircraft, operating with approximately 55-65 planes. This fleet includes aircraft such as Boeing 737-800/700/MAX, Boeing 787-8/9 Dreamliner, Embraer 190, and ATR 72. Royal Air Maroc operates flights to over 105 destinations, a significant portion of which are cities in Africa and Europe. In 2019, it transported approximately 8 million passengers, with the annual passenger count typically ranging between 6-8 million under normal conditions. Alliance Membership: Royal Air Maroc has been a member of the oneworld alliance since 2020. This membership allows passengers to benefit from codeshare flights with other oneworld member airlines, lounge sharing, and integrated loyalty advantages. The airline continues to be a significant player in Africa and globally, thanks to its high service quality and extensive flight network.

Royal Air Maroc - Destinations

Royal Air Maroc: operates flights to over 105 destinations worldwide with a wide network. Its main service areas are concentrated between Africa, Europe, and America. Casablanca Mohammed V International Airport, the hub of the airline, offers passengers extensive transfer opportunities, with cities like Marrakech, Rabat, and Fez serving as secondary hubs. Among the most popular routes are cities such as Paris, London, New York, and Montreal. Royal Air Maroc has particularly strengthened connections between Africa and Europe and stands out with its intercontinental flights. By being a member of the Oneworld alliance, it has established codeshare agreements with major airlines like American Airlines and British Airways, providing passengers with more travel options. The airline also operates seasonal routes, increasing flights to tourist destinations during the summer months. This way, it offers passengers a flexible and extensive travel network.

Royal Air Maroc - Baggage Policy

Hand Baggage / Cabin Baggage: When traveling with Royal Air Maroc, your hand baggage allowance in Economy Class consists of 1 cabin bag and 1 personal item. The cabin bag must weigh no more than 10 kg and have dimensions of 55 x 40 x 25 cm. In Business Class, this weight limit is set at 12 kg, but the dimensions remain the same. The personal item, such as a handbag or laptop bag, should weigh 2 kg and have dimensions of 40 x 30 x 15 cm, and it must be placed under the seat in front of you on the aircraft. Checked Baggage: The checked baggage allowance varies depending on the route and class you are traveling in. On short and medium-haul flights, basic economy packages like Eco Essential typically do not include baggage allowance; however, on long-haul flights, generally one piece of 23 kg baggage is allowed. In Business Class, this weight may increase to 32 kg on certain routes. Safar Flyer Silver, Gold, or Ambassador status passengers are often granted an additional allowance of 1 piece of 23 kg baggage on most routes. Special Baggage: Special baggage such as sports equipment, musical instruments, strollers, and wheelchairs are subject to specific rules. Sports equipment and large musical instruments are usually subject to excess baggage fees and must be reserved in advance. Foldable strollers and baby carriers can often be transported for free or for a low fee and are typically collected at the aircraft door. Wheelchairs are generally transported free of charge.

Royal Air Maroc - Check-in & Seat Selection

Check-in Options: When traveling with Royal Air Maroc, online check-in opens 48 hours before your flight and continues until 2 hours before departure. You can also check in via the mobile app. At the airport, kiosk or counter check-in options are available, typically starting 3 hours before the flight and ending 45 minutes before domestic flights and 60 minutes before international flights. You can download your boarding pass to your mobile device, print it out, or receive it via email. Thanks to the automatic check-in feature, for certain bookings, your boarding pass may be sent directly to your email. Seat Selection: Royal Air Maroc generally offers seat selection in Economy Class for a fee, but free seat selection may be available for some advantageous ticket types. You also have the option to choose your seat during online check-in. For passengers seeking extra comfort, premium seat options that offer more legroom may be located in exit rows and front rows. These seats can usually be reserved for an additional fee. Business Class passengers can select their seats for free as part of their ticket.

Royal Air Maroc - Meal Service

Royal Air Maroc: When traveling with Royal Air Maroc, meal service varies depending on flight duration and your class. In Economy Class, light meals such as hot sandwiches or protein-based cold snacks, dairy products, and muffins are offered on short-haul flights. On medium-haul flights, there are three different hot meal options, a vegetarian alternative, dessert, cheese, and chocolate. On long-haul flights, hot main courses are served along with snacks or breakfast. In Business Class, richer menus are offered, including Mint Lemon at departure and various beverages, fruit juices, mint tea, and Moroccan sweets throughout the flight. If you have special dietary needs, simply indicate them at the time of booking. Special meal options such as vegetarian, halal, kosher, or vegan are available and are only valid on flights operated by Royal Air Maroc.

Royal Air Maroc - Loyalty Program

Royal Air Maroc's frequent flyer program is called Safar Flyer. Through this program, passengers can earn miles from Royal Air Maroc flights and various partners. The earned miles can be used for ticket payments, and with the Cash & Miles option, payments can be made using both cash and miles. The Safar Flyer program offers different levels of benefits to its members. Membership levels are typically ranked as Classic, Silver, and Gold. At higher levels, passengers can enjoy benefits such as lounge access, extra baggage allowance, priority boarding, and free flight upgrades. Additionally, the Safar Flyer program expands earning and spending opportunities by establishing partnerships with other airlines. This way, passengers can use their miles in many destinations around the world.

Royal Air Maroc - Travel Classes

Economy Class: Royal Air Maroc's Economy Class is designed to provide a comfortable flying experience. Passengers can benefit from complimentary meals and beverage services throughout the journey. The seats stand out with their ergonomic design, while personal entertainment systems offer a variety of movie, series, and music options. The carry-on baggage allowance is subject to a specific weight limit, typically allowing one carry-on bag and one personal item. Services such as seat selection and ticket changes are also available for an additional fee. Business Class: Royal Air Maroc's Business Class is ideal for passengers seeking a more luxurious and comfortable travel experience. Business Class passengers travel in seats that offer more space and comfort. During the flight, gourmet meal options and premium beverages are provided. Passengers can enjoy access to exclusive lounges before and after the flight and benefit from priority check-in and baggage services. Additionally, more flexible ticket change and cancellation options are offered. Passengers choosing the Royal Air Maroc experience can enjoy Moroccan hospitality and quality service in both classes.

Royal Air Maroc - Cancellation & Changes

Cancellation Conditions: The cancellation conditions at Royal Air Maroc vary depending on the type of your ticket. Flexible and Business fares generally offer broader cancellation options. However, promotional tickets have limited cancellation rights and are mostly non-refundable. There is no clear information regarding the 24-hour free cancellation policy, so it should be carefully checked when purchasing a ticket. Change Rules: Date and route changes are subject to different rules depending on the ticket type. For Flexible and Business Class tickets, changes can usually be made for free or with a low penalty, while for promotional tickets, this process may either incur a high penalty or may not be allowed at all. Name changes are generally not possible; for such cases, one should contact the call center. Refund Process: The refund process can be carried out to the original payment method or as a voucher, depending on the ticket conditions. Cash refunds may take longer due to file-based reviews. In case of no-show, promotional tickets are generally forfeited, while flexible tickets may allow for reuse at a high penalty.

Royal Air Maroc - Seat Comfort & Entertainment

Seat Comfort and Legroom: In Royal Air Maroc's Boeing 737 aircraft, the Economy Class seat pitch typically ranges from 79 to 81 cm, while the seat width is approximately 43 to 45 cm. These seats have a moderate recline angle and are usually covered with fabric material. In Business Class, a wider space is offered with seat pitch increasing to 94 to 102 cm, and the seats can recline further. In the Boeing 787 Dreamliner aircraft, the legroom for Economy Class is in the range of 81 to 83 cm with a similar seat width, while Business Class features lie-flat seats that can recline fully or nearly fully, providing passengers with greater comfort. In-Flight Entertainment: Royal Air Maroc offers a personal screen entertainment system with a wide content library on its long-haul flights. This system includes various content such as movies, series, music, and games. Business Class passengers can typically enjoy this service on larger screens. USB and electrical outlets are common, especially in the Boeing 787 and refurbished 737 cabins. Wi-Fi service is available for a fee on some long-haul flights, while this service is generally not available on short-haul flights.

Royal Air Maroc - Special Services

Unaccompanied Minor Service: Royal Air Maroc offers an unaccompanied minor service for children aged 5–11. This service is mandatory for this age group, while it is optional for those aged 12–15. A fixed service fee is charged at the time of booking for unaccompanied minors, and this fee may vary depending on the flight route and distance. Pregnant Passenger Policy: Pregnant passengers traveling with Royal Air Maroc may face certain restrictions after the 28th week. Generally, a doctor's report is required for passengers wishing to travel between the 32nd and 36th weeks. Flight permissions may be limited in later weeks. Assistance for Disabled Passengers: Wheelchair support and other assistance services are provided for disabled passengers. It is important to request these services at the time of booking. Airport and in-cabin assistance services are offered free of charge to ensure passengers have a comfortable travel experience. Other Services: A limited number of baby cradles are available in the cabin for infants, and prior reservation is required to benefit from this service. Priority boarding is offered to Business Class, Safar Flyer elite members, and passengers requiring special assistance. Additionally, paid VIP/CIP lounge services and "meet & assist" greeting services are available at some major airports.

Royal Air Maroc - Pet Transport Policy

Pet Transport in Cabin: Royal Air Maroc allows small pets to be transported in the cabin. The total weight of the pet and the transport bag must not exceed 5 kg. The dimensions of the transport bag should not exceed 55 x 40 x 20 cm. Pets must be securely placed in the transport bag under the seat. Transport in Cargo/Baggage Section: Larger pets can be transported in the cargo section. There is a specific weight limit for animals transported in the cargo section, and restrictions may apply for certain breeds. It is recommended to contact the airline directly for more information on transport conditions and fees. Required Documents and Rules: Up-to-date veterinary health reports, vaccination records, and microchip information are required for all pets. Service and support animals can be transported in the cabin under specific rules. Pet reservations must be made and confirmed prior to travel.

Royal Air Maroc - Travel Tips

When planning your trip with Royal Air Maroc, booking your ticket in advance can often help you find better prices. Setting flexible travel dates also provides an advantage. Regarding seat selection, if you need more legroom, you may prefer the exit row. Seats at the front of the plane are ideal for those who want to disembark quickly, but the back section typically offers a quieter environment. Royal Air Maroc operates from Terminal 2 at Casablanca Airport, so you can take advantage of the terminal's facilities. Lounge access is offered for Business Class passengers, providing an opportunity to relax before your flight. For connecting flights, you can enjoy a smoother experience by checking your flight status through the mobile app. The mobile app also offers features such as check-in and viewing your flight information.
